Mercurial > projects > dwt2
comparison org.eclipse.swt.win32.win32.x86/src/org/eclipse/swt/internal/mozilla/nsEmbedString.d @ 39:0ecb2b338560
further work on phobosification
author | Frank Benoit <benoit@tionex.de> |
---|---|
date | Wed, 25 Mar 2009 13:20:43 +0100 |
parents | 2e09b0e6857a |
children |
comparison
equal
deleted
inserted
replaced
38:2e09b0e6857a | 39:0ecb2b338560 |
---|---|
76 override String toString() | 76 override String toString() |
77 { | 77 { |
78 char* buffer = null; | 78 char* buffer = null; |
79 PRBool terminated; | 79 PRBool terminated; |
80 uint len = NS_CStringGetData(cast(nsACString*)&str, &buffer, &terminated); | 80 uint len = NS_CStringGetData(cast(nsACString*)&str, &buffer, &terminated); |
81 return buffer[0 .. len].dup; | 81 return buffer[0 .. len]._idup(); |
82 } | 82 } |
83 | 83 |
84 ~this() | 84 ~this() |
85 { | 85 { |
86 NS_CStringContainerFinish(&str); | 86 NS_CStringContainerFinish(&str); |